Output 63f525c60577883a384467cc9890a9903ebb6d50c9b44e18e4b3e2c57260b030:3

value
66821523112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c0df73133106aad3ed29ce83d069048ce34236f OP_EQUALVERIFY OP_CHECKSIG
address
LQhVY4yZQJu4iCH2TN3gMmVgThvUoQkRQ7
transaction
63f525c60577883a384467cc9890a9903ebb6d50c9b44e18e4b3e2c57260b030
spent
true